It's been dyno tested, cars with full boltons and higher boost still maintain good A/F. There is also a boost cut in the ECU that doesn't let you pass I think 11psi, you would have to manually disable it. Coincidentially on stock tuning, anything past 11 psi is where you have to worry about detonation. I won't be doing anything crazy with the car, but with the DP and IC and Intake and the Exhaust I have, it's safe to set it at 10-10.5psi, by the time I get done with boost spike and press. drop from the fmic, I'll be pushing a consistent 9-9.5
